2 MEN DIE IN DEEP WELL

- By LIEZLE BASA IÑIGO

AGNO, Pangasinan – A Civilian Volunteer Organizati­on (CVO) chief and one of his men died of suffocatio­n while cleaning a deep well in Sitio Bariquer, Barangay Dangley here on Sunday night.

Police identified the victims as CVO chief John Edward Apostol, 34, and member Hector Caducio, 52, both residents of Barangay Dangley, Agno.

Investigat­or said that Apostol was cleaning the deep well beside the house of his cousin when he was heard gasping for air at about 5:50 p.m.

The well was narrow and deep and built with concrete culvert.

Seeing Apostol’s situation, Caducio went down the well to rescue him.

Unfortunat­ely, Caducio was also suffocated inside the well due to lack of air.

Rescuers from the Bureau of Fire Protection and Agno police extracted the victims from the well and brought them to Agno Rural Health Unit, but they were both declared dead on arrival, according to Police Staff Sgt. John Clifford Martin, investigat­or-on-case.
